Industry 4 0 Fiber Optic Connectors

Industry 4 0 Fiber Optic Connectors

Fiber optic connectors are critical components in Industry 4.0 networks, enabling high-speed, low-latency, and interference-free communication across industrial environments.Role in Industry 4.0In Industry 4.0, manufacturing facilities rely on networked systems, sensors, and control devices that continuously exchange large volumes of data in real time. Fiber optic connectors form the backbone of these networks, supporting sub-millisecond latencies and data rates exceeding 10 Gbit/s, which are essential for high-precision manufacturing, AI-driven quality control, and IIoT applications . Unlike copper cabling, fiber optics are immune to electromagnetic interference (EMI), making them ideal for harsh industrial environments with welding, motors, or high-voltage equipment .Key BenefitsHigh Bandwidth and Speed: Fiber optic connectors enable terabit-level data transmission over long distances without signal amplification, supporting continuous production lines and complex automation .Low Latency: The speed of light transmission ensures extremely short signal propagation times, critical for real-time machine vision, AI quality inspection, and automated control systems .Robustness: Industrial-grade connectors are designed to withstand shock, vibration, oil, grease, and corrosive environments, ensuring reliable operation in demanding factory conditions .Future-Proofing: Fiber networks can scale with increasing data demands, providing a 10–15 year lifespan without major upgrades .Connector Types and ApplicationsSFP/SFP+ Transceivers: Common in industrial Ethernet, supporting Fast Ethernet, Gigabit, and 10 Gigabit links. They are modular, allowing flexible upgrades and diagnostics for predictive maintenance .Passive Optical LAN (POL) and Fiber-to-the-Machine (FTTM): These architectures use fiber connectors to extend optical networks directly to machines, enabling secure, low-latency, and high-bandwidth communication across long production lines .Laser-Based Transceivers (VCSEL, DFB): Provide higher data rates and longer reach than LED-based solutions, suitable for high-speed industrial automation .Practical ImpactImplementing fiber optic connectors in Industry 4.0 networks has demonstrated measurable benefits: downtime reductions of up to 97%, productivity increases of 12%, and significant cost savings in automotive and mechanical engineering production lines . Fiber connectivity also supports edge computing and cloud integration, allowing real-time analytics and process optimization across the factory floor .ConclusionFiber optic connectors are essential enablers of Industry 4.0, providing the speed, reliability, and robustness required for modern smart factories. Their adoption ensures high-performance, scalable, and interference-free networks, supporting advanced automation, AI-driven processes, and long-term industrial growth.
